What Is Batman #471 Worth?

The typical price range for Batman #471 is $5 - $8 based on recent sales. However, values can vary depending on the item's condition, rarity, and other factors such as:

  • The physical condition of the paper and ink, specifically looking for spine stresses or corner blunting.
  • The presence of a Newsstand barcode versus a Direct Market edition, as scarcity varies.
  • Professional grading from services like CGC or CBCS which can significantly increase the $5-$8 baseline value.
  • Overall page whiteness and the absence of ink fading on the cover art.

How to Identify Batman #471?

  • Verify the November 1991 cover date and the DC Comics logo in the upper left corner.
  • Check for the artist signature of Norm Breyfogle on the interior art or cover.
  • Distinguish between the Newsstand edition with a barcode and the Direct Edition with a graphic in the UPC box.
  • Confirm the issue number 471 is clearly displayed on the front cover.

History of Batman #471

Batman #471 was published by DC Comics in November 1991 during the early 1990s Batman run. Written by Alan Grant with art by Norm Breyfogle, this issue is part of the Copper Age era when darker, more complex Batman stories and distinctive artwork became popular among collectors. Issues from this period were often sold as both newsstand and direct editions and remain collectible for story elements and artist credits.
